Lorraine’s Inc. Cake and Candy Supplies of Hanover held its seventh annual gingerbread house contest this last weekend. Visitors to the store in Hanover were invited to vote for their favorites. Entries were put into four categories: children’s (up to age 10); youth (ages 11-15); adult (ages 16 and up) and the ‘pros’ (5 years experience or being a previous first place winner). The winner should be announced today (the 15th)!

2009 Winners Grove Park Gingerbread Competition Ashville North Carolina
Each year the Grove Park Inn Resort in Ashville, North Carolina hosts the world-famous Gingerbread House competition. Gingerbread artists and decorators come from near and far to participate in this annual competition. Below are the 2009 winners that were announced this past November 16, 2009.
Winners:
Grand Prize Winning Entry 2009 Grove Park Gingerbread Competition is Jodie Stowe, of Polkville, North Carolina.
First Place Winning Entry in the Adult Category – Created by Ann Bailey of Cary, North Carolina
Second Place Winning Entry in the Adult Category – Created by Billy Mochow of Burns, Tennessee
First Place Winning Entry in the Youth Category – Created by Lydia Gentry of Hendersonville, North Carolina

California Gingerbread House Contests
Gingerbread is celebrated each year with National Gingerbread Day in June in the state of California. The most popular time in which Gingerbread is recognized, however, is winter during four or five weeks before Christmas.
Annual Gingerbread Contests, Displays and Events:
Sonoma Valley Gingerbread Wineries Contest. Occurs every year from Dec. 1 – 31. Contest entries are displayed at participating wineries.
Half Moon Bay Ritz-Carlton Gingerbread Contest. All Gingerbread House creations are displayed in early December. Auction bids are accepted for houses, after the pastry chefs from The Ritz-Carlton, Half Moon Bay leads a panel of judges in selecting the winners in each category. Criteria include structural design, creative use of materials, detailing, and overall design excellence. Award winners are announced during the annual holiday tree lighting ceremony. Read more here.
Grove Park Inn National Gingerbread House Competition 2008
Grove Park Inn National Gingerbread House Competition 11-17-08
GRAND PRIZE WINNER: Mrs. Billie Mochow of Burns, TN
From Grove Park Inn, Billie Mochow from Burns, Tennessee has been named the Grand Prize winner of the 2008 National Gingerbread House Competition at The Grove Park Inn Resort & Spa in Asheville, N.C. Seven judges deliberated for more than six hours on Monday to determine the winners among four categories: Adult, Teen 13-17 and Youth 9 to 12 and Child 8 and under. More than 600 spectators watched the judging process in the resort’s Grand Ballroom. There were a total of 124 Youth, 73 Teen and 203 Adult entries in the 17th Annual National Gingerbread House Competition.
The difference between the grand prize winner, a whimsical holiday carousel by Billie Mochow of Burns, Tenn., and the first place winner, was just a couple points. Mochow’s dedication may have made the difference. She said she ended up having to bake the deer for the carousel 36 times.
